Thingyan special train to run

YANGON, 29 March Myanma Railways planned a Thingyan special train to run on Yangon-Mandalay-Yangon trip every other day from 26 to 31 March and Yangon-Mandalay trip from 1st to 12 April daily. The train will stop running from 13 to 16 April and then resume service from 17 to 20 April in order that people would conveniently travel with peace of mind before and after
Myanma Traditional Water Festival. The train leaving Yangon at 7 pm arrives in Mandalay at 10 am the next day. The train leaving Mandalay at 7.30 pm arrives in Yangon at 11.30 am the next day. The Thingyan special train will run from Yangon on 26, 28 and 30 March and from 1st to 12 April.The train includes two upper class coaches and ten ordinary class coaches and it will stop at Bago, Toungoo, Pyinmana and Thazi stations. An upper class seat costs K 3090 and an ordinary class seat, K 1550.
